US Plains HRW wheat bids firmer

Published Updated

Hard red winter wheat basis bids were firmer on Monday with good demand noted for new-crop wheat. Protein levels were high, and millers were noted substituting high-protein hard winter wheat for higher-priced spring wheat. But as harvest advanced, miller concern about small kernel sizes grew. Yields varied widely.
Rainfall over the weekend delayed harvesting in some areas of Kansas, and high humidity early Monday kept combines out of fields, though high heat should dry the crop quickly, wheat experts said. Kansas City Board of Trade July wheat ended down 3-1/4 cents on Friday at $8.68.
